Do I need to pre-treat stains with the Laundry Detergent powder?Updated 5 days ago
The Laundry Detergent powder is extremely effective at removing stains in cold and hot water. However, as with any laundry detergent, you may still need to pre-treat tough stains on some fabrics. If you find that a stain has not been removed after washing, do not dry the garment. Treat the stain (see our Stainmaster Guide), and rewash.
The Laundry Detergent powder can be used directly on stains to pre-treat. Just sprinkle on some detergent, spritz the detergent with some All-Purpose spray, agitate and let sit for 5-10 minutes. Do not allow the Laundry Detergent powder to dry on the fabric. Soak or wash.
